What is the extraction process of potassium humate?

Potassium humate is a natural organic fertilizer that is rich in organic matter and potassium. It can increase soil fertility and improve soil structure, and is widely used in agricultural production. The following introduces the specific extraction process of potassium humate.
1. Preparation of potassium humate raw materials
The humus soil collected from the wild is composted to improve its maturity, and then the mature humus soil is screened or crushed to facilitate further processing and extraction.
2. Cleaning up impurities in potassium humate
Put the processed humus soil into a vibrating screen or a powerful blower to clean out impurities, and remove branches, stones and other debris to ensure the smooth progress of subsequent processing.
3. Potassium humate alkali extraction
Under the action of alkali solution, the organic acids in the humus soil are dissolved, and the resulting solution contains not only humic acid, but also impurities such as acid lime and inorganic salts.
4. Neutralization and acidification by potassium humate
Neutralize the sodium carbonate and calcium hydroxide in the alkali-extracted potassium humate solution to make the aqueous solution in a weakly acidic state. The impurities can become a precipitate that is not easily soluble in water, making it easier to filter and separate. The precipitate can be removed to obtain pure potassium humate.
5. Filtration and separation of potassium humate
The potassium humate solution is separated head-to-tail by filtration. Impurities are removed by filtration, and the content of acidic substances can reach the standard. The filtered solution contains a small amount of suspended particles, and the suspended particles are gradually reduced through filtration with fine filter paper, dilution, and other operations.
6. Concentrated potassium humate
The filtered potassium humate solution is concentrated and dried through a vacuum evaporator and air flotation drying equipment to obtain potassium humate particles. After concentration treatment, the moisture content is reduced from 60% to 30%, and the potassium ions contained in non-moisture content gradually increase.
7. Potassium humate packaging and delivery
Potassium humate is subjected to fine molecular classification, bagging, and storage. The product quality must be tested before use to improve the market access threshold of the product.
